Hong Kong has formally launched a complete regulatory framework for fiat-backed stablecoins, signaling a significant shift in how town oversees digital property.
As of August 1, the brand new guidelines—administered by the Hong Kong Financial Authority (HKMA)—require all stablecoin issuers to acquire a license, with a six-month transition interval granted to present operators.
The framework introduces detailed pointers on reserve asset administration, anti-money laundering (AML) protocols, and redemption insurance policies. Whereas some within the business view the foundations as stringent, they’re additionally seen as a vote of confidence from regulators, affirming that stablecoins have a professional function inside Hong Kong’s monetary system.
In response to the brand new regime, Hong Kong’s fintech area has witnessed a speedy surge in capital elevating exercise. In response to Reuters, no less than 10 publicly listed corporations within the area have secured a complete of $1.5 billion via share placements. The contemporary capital is being directed towards constructing stablecoin infrastructure, blockchain fee methods, and crypto-related applied sciences.
Among the many key gamers is OSL Group, which finalized a $300 million fairness spherical simply days earlier than the foundations took impact. Different notable contributors embody Dmall Inc. and AI heavyweight SenseTime Group, each of that are pivoting extra aggressively into blockchain ventures.
With clear licensing requirements now in place, Hong Kong seems poised to grow to be a regional hub for compliant stablecoin innovation—mixing institutional credibility with crypto-native progress.
